The snow is finally finished (I hope!) so I took off the snow blower today and planned on putting the tiller I bought last fall. I have a '77 B80 and it looks like I need the axle bracket and idler for it before I can mount the tiller. Does anyone have them for sale? Or, I could certainly fabricate the items if I had some dimensions and/or pics. My wife is really looking forward to getting in the garden so I need to get this mounted before it warms up any more!
